Upgrading From VxVM 5.0 on HP-UX 11i v3 to VxVM 5.0.1 Using
Integrated VxVM 5.0.1 Package for HPUX 11i v3
You can upgrade from VxVM 5.0 HP-UX 11i v3 to VxVM 5.0.1 using the integrated VxVM 5.0.1
package for HP-UX 11i v3 from the ignite depot.
To upgrade from VxVM 5.0 HP-UX 11i v3 to VxVM 5.0.1 on HP-UX 11i v3 using the integrated
VxVM 5.0.1 package for HP-UX 11i v3 from the ignite depot, complete the following steps:
1. Integrate the VxVM 5.0.1 package with the latest HP-UX fusion.
For information on the procedure to integrate the VxVM 5.0.1 package, see the Cold-Installing
VxVM 5.0.1 and VxFS 5.0.1 with HP-UX 11i v3 white paper
2. Stop activity to all Storage Management for Oracle volumes. For example, stop any applications
such as databases that access the volumes, and unmount any file systems that have been
created on the volumes.
3. Upgrade the HP-UX 11i v3 operating system to the latest fusion using the integrated VxVM
5.0.1 package. This installs the VxVM 5.0.1 package with the operating system. All disk
groups created using VxVM 5.0 on HP-UX 11i v3 will be accessible.
Upgrading from VxVM 4.1 on HP-UX 11i v2 to VxVM 5.0.1 on HP-UX
11i v3
Following are some of the guidelines that you must consider prior to upgrading from VxVM 4.1
on HP-UX 11i v2 to VxVM 5.0.1 on HP-UX 11i v3:
Disk group version 120 is the default disk group version for VxVM 4.1, whereas disk group
version 140 is the default disk group version for VxVM 5.0.1.
All disk group versions supported by VxVM 4.1 (90, 110, and 120) are also supported by
VxVM 5.0.1. Consequently, all the disk groups created using VxVM 4.1 can be imported
after upgrading to VxVM 5.0.1. Some new features and tasks work only on disk groups with
the current disk group versions. To use new features, the disk group versions need to be
upgraded.
VxVM 5.0.1 on HP-UX 11i v3 supports shared disk groups only on disk group version 140.
VxVM 4.1 on HP-UX 11i v3 does not support shared disk groups.
To Upgrade from VxVM 4.1 on HP-UX 11i v2 to VxVM 5.0.1 on HP-UX 11i v3
To upgrade from VxVM 4.1 on HP-UX 11i v2 to VxVM 5.0.1 on HP-UX 11i v3, complete the
following steps:
1. Stop activity to all VxVM volumes. For example, stop any applications such as databases that
access the volumes, and unmount any file systems that have been created on the volumes.
2. Upgrade from HP-UX 11i v2 to HP-UX 11i v3. For more information on upgrading to HP-UX
11i v3, see the HP-UX 11i v3 Installation and Update Guide at: http://www.docs.hp.com.
After the OS upgrade is complete, Base-VXVM 4.1 will be the default VxVM software available
in the system. Shared disk groups with disk group versions less than or equal to 120 will not
be accessible, as shared disk group is not supported in VxVM 4.1 on HP-UX 11i v3.
3. If patches to VxVM 5.0.1 for HP-UX 11i v3 are required, the patches must be applied prior
to upgrading the product.
4. Install the VxVM 5.0.1 package.
# swinstall x autoreboot=true -s <depot_path> Base-VxVM-501
Upon successful completion of the upgrade, VxVM 4.1 will be replaced by VxVM 5.0.1. Disk
groups created in VxVM 4.1 on HP-UX 11i v2 will be accessible you upgrade the system to VxVM
5.0.1.
